Would you be so kind as to allow me to post a little feedback on your story?

1.

(Takes place right after the events of The Cutie Re-Mark. Beware. May contain Spoilers.)

This is the kind of thing that should be placed in the long description of your story, not the story itself. I'll hate it if I opened up a story only to find that the spoilers for something I didn't watch was placed in the story itself and not the preview page where I can, at the very least, back out of it and come back later after I've seen the spoilers.

2.

Oh GOD! This was so stressful. I put myself on a time limit because I wanted to get this up today! I hope you all like it. I didn't edit this yet. Sorry for sloppiness that may have occurred. Don't read my story unless you have watched the Cutie Re-Mark Parts 1 and 2 because this has some spoilers in it! Hope you like it!

For the love of whatever Holy Being of Creative Writing's out there, please don't release it unedited. No one's putting a gun to your head and forcing you to publish your fanfic on Fimfiction in its raw, unpurified and unedited state. Once you've finished writing your story, please spend some time away from your story to rid yourself of your emotions.

After you've cleared your mind, check your story and correct any errors that you see. When that's done, feel free to ask around for a few groups of editors and proofreaders who can help you on Fimfiction. Fimfiction's full of people who are more than willing to help new and struggling authors, and that's one of the many things I like about this site.

3. I don't know if you've noticed by now, but all your paragraphs are bunched together without a single line in between paragraphs, giving the fic inadequate space to "breathe" and making it difficult to read. I know it is for me.

So try inserting a single line after every paragraph.
